mad_12 Geschrieben 3. März 2005 Geschrieben 3. März 2005 Hi, habe folgendes Problem: Ich habe mir ein komplettes ERM erstelt in dem eine Reihe von Zwischen Zwischen Tabellen für m:n-Beziehung auf tauchen. (Ihr wisst schon die Tabelle besteht nur aus den Fremdschlüsseln der beiden anderen Tabellen) Wenn ich jetzt das gesamte Modell nach der Erzeugung der Tabellen(create tabel ...) mit Daten befüllen will (insert into ...) bekomme ich in diese zwischen Tabellen keine Daten. Alle Anderen Tabellen sind bereits gefüllt, dort ist das mit den Fremdschlüsseln kein Problem(man muss nur auf die Reihenfolge aufpassen). Fehlermeldung von MySql: ERROR 1216(23000): Cannot add or update a child row:a foreign key constrain fails :beagolisc :confused: Matthias möge die Macht mit Dir sein !
bionaut Geschrieben 3. März 2005 Geschrieben 3. März 2005 Hallo, ein wenig Quelltext waere an dieser Stelle sehr hilfreich. Vielleicht auch das Datenmodell Deiner Tabellen. Auf jeden Fall scheint es ein Prob mit den Foreign Keys zu sein. Ist die Deklaration richtig ? Gruessle bio*
mad_12 Geschrieben 3. März 2005 Autor Geschrieben 3. März 2005 Hey Leute hat sich erledigt!!! Habe in einer Übergeordneten Tablelle den INSERT vergessen. (Hat mich jetzt ~ 1/2 Tag gekostet) Matthias Möge die Macht mit Dir sein !
Empfohlene Beiträge
Erstelle ein Benutzerkonto oder melde Dich an, um zu kommentieren
Du musst ein Benutzerkonto haben, um einen Kommentar verfassen zu können
Benutzerkonto erstellen
Neues Benutzerkonto für unsere Community erstellen. Es ist einfach!
Neues Benutzerkonto erstellenAnmelden
Du hast bereits ein Benutzerkonto? Melde Dich hier an.
Jetzt anmelden